We have received notification of our upcoming assessment and rating visit from the Education and Early Childhood Services and Standards Board of SA. The aim of this assessment visit is to assess us against the 7 Quality areas and 56 elements of the National Quality Standard in order to receive an overall rating of ‘not meeting’, ‘meeting’ or ‘exceeding’ the National Quality Standard. In the coming weeks, we will submit our Quality Improvement Plan (QIP) to our assessor and she will come out and observe us in action to sight or seek evidence to support her assessment of us against the quality areas. Lobethal Community Playgroup Playgroup is now called "Lobethal Nature Connect
Playgroup”. They are running as a nature/outdoor based playgroup and will be run on a fortnightly cycle. Even weeks
of the term will be held outside at the Kindy 9.30am to 11.00am - entry through the side gate. Odd weeks will be
held at Lobethal Primary School in the Pine Area at the bottom of the oval, 9.30am to 10.45.
$2.00 per family each week.Reminder: Please ensure you have joined as a member of Playgroup SA this provides your
family with insurance at any Playgroup SA affiliated playgroup. If you join before 16th of March you are only charged $35.00 instead of $40.00 for the year. They also
have concession rates $30.00 and half year and term rates. To join just log on to their Web site playgroupsa.com and
click on membership. For further information contact Mel 0401 055 409

Bug’s News - Kerry Harten
The Bugs have had a really positive start to their Kindy year. Our focus has been supporting children to settle at Kindy, establish routines and develop a sense of belonging. We have been exploring our Kindy rules of
1) Taking care of ourselves, keeping ourselves safe. 2) Taking care of our friends, keeping our friends safe. 3) Taking care of our environment/keeping our things safe. As the staff take on the role of researchers and really get to know your children, we have found out that that they have great big ideas, they are learners and they are inspirational! Wow, lets reflect on the first 5 weeks. It’s amazing how much learning we can squeeze into such a short amount of time…. - Playing together- building relationships and friendships. - Climbing and jumping: making choices about what height to jump from, feeling safe and using our risk assessing skills. - Becoming familiar with and following routines e.g. hand washing, group times, lunchtimes, sunscreen, resting etc. - Sharing their interests, knowledge and skills by contributing to our big book. - Being curious scientists as they mix colours, create perfumes, potions and solutions.
- We have engineers and designers that have been making robots. They have been using a variety of construction sets and collage materials to build and construct their ideas. - Technology users: using the camera’s to record their own learning and things of importance. Some adding photos to their journals. - Opportunities to be curious, explore, connect to the world around them and practice gross
motor skills in the park. This has involved learning about risks and safety checks, snake awareness, keeping ourselves and others safe, respecting the environment, waiting, turn taking and being creative with our play. And these are just a few of the things we have been working on at kindergarten!
